Ticket: Config drift found during checkout load test — Pellwright

While load testing the Pellwright checkout flow at 400 rps, we found the `canary` and `baseline` tiers running different timeout and retry settings, which skewed results by roughly 18%. Drift likely introduced during last month's manual hotfix. For the weekly sync, here is the corrected canonical configuration.

deployment values, yageg-hahig:
WENAEL_HOST=wenael.tolvaqlabs.internal
WENAEL_PORT=4000

## Further reading

The Cindervane audit-log viewer exposes a read-only event stream to plugins. Events are immutable; plugins may annotate but never redact. Pagination is cursor-based, 500 events per page max. Respect the retention window — queries past it return empty, not errors. Schema versions are pinned per plugin manifest, so declare yours explicitly or you'll get the oldest supported shape. Rendering hooks run sandboxed with a 50ms budget. Full event schema reference and hook lifecycle details are documented on the internal page.

wiki page, tadug-yagap: https://jira.qorvelsys.internal/pages/browse/display/projects/5e6c

## Who owns this thing?

Welcome aboard! The Paritywatch rate-parity checker crawls partner channels hourly and flags hotels whose public rates undercut our contracted floor. It's mostly self-healing, but the scraper configs rot fast, so expect to touch them in your first month. Runbook lives in the repo wiki; alerts land in the pricing channel. For approvals, escalations, or just history lessons, the owner to ping is below.

approver of hahog-hahap = Ulaath Praael

## Ledgerline Environments

Ledgerline runs in three environments: dev, staging, and prod, each with its own payroll export bucket. As of release 4.2, exports use the columnar V3 format; the legacy fixed-width format is gone except in prod, which stays on V2 until the Bramford clients confirm migration. Contractors should test against staging only. Each environment reads its settings at startup, and staging currently uses the following values.

settings of fahag-haduf:
[ulaox]
port = 8443
region = south-2
host = ulaox.lumiccorp.internal
timeout_ms = 500
retries = 8